The Floor Water Damage Restoration Process: What to Expect
At our team, we know that every minute counts with floor water damage. That’s why we’re committed to a fast and efficient process that gets your property back to normal quickly. We’ll start with a thorough assessment to identify the source and extent of the damage. Next, we’ll use specialized equipment to remove the water and dry the affected area. Finally, we’ll work with you to restore your property to its original condition.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our technicians will assess the damage and create a customized plan to dry and restore your property. We’ll use thermal imaging cameras to detect moisture behind walls and under floors. Our team will then create a drying plan tailored to your specific situation.
Step 2: Water Removal
We’ll use powerful pumps and vacuums to remove the standing water from your property. We’ll also use specialized equipment to extract water from hard-to-reach areas, such as crawl spaces and attics.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Our team will use industrial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ers to dry the affected area. We’ll also monitor the moisture levels to ensure everything is drying properly.
Step 4: Restoration and Repair
Once the area is dry, we’ll work with you to restore your property to its original condition. We’ll repair any damaged walls or floors and replace any damaged materials as needed.

Warning Signs You Need Floor Water Damage Restoration
Ignoring the warning signs of floor water damage can lead to costly repairs and even health risks. Don’t wait until it’s too late. Here are some common warning signs to look out for: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
If you notice a musty smell in your home, it could be a sign of hidden water damage. Don’t ignore it as it can lead to mold growth and health problems.
Warped or Buckled Floors
Warped or buckled floors can be a sign of water damage. Don’t delay in addressing the issue, as it can lead to costly repairs.
Stains or Discoloration
Unexplained stains or discoloration on your floors or walls can be a sign of water damage. Don’t ignore it as it can lead to further damage and health risks.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age. Don’t delay in addressing the issue, as it can lead to costly repairs.
Water Stains on the Ceiling
Water stains on the ceiling can be a sign of roof leaks or water damage. Don’t ignore it as it can lead to further damage and health risks.
Cracked or Broken Tiles
Cracked or broken tiles can be a sign of water damage. Don’t delay in addressing the issue, as it can lead to costly repairs.

Floor Water Damage Restoration Cost in Pohatcong, NJ
The cost of floor water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Pohatcong, NJ. Prices start at around $500 for small leaks and can go up to $2,500 or more for larger floods.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ment and we offer free estimates to homeowners.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water removal and drying |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area and type of equipment needed |
| Restoration and repair | $1,000 – $5,000 | Severity of damage and materials needed for repair |
| Dehumidification and air drying |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area and type of equipment needed |
| Equipment rental and usage | $100 – $500 | Length of time equipment is needed and type of equipment |

Common Questions About Floor Water Damage Restoration
Q: What causes floor water damage?
A: Floor water damage can be caused by a variety of factors, including leaks, floods, and burst pipes. It’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age and health risks.
Q: Can I fix floor water damage myself?
A: In some cases, yes. But, it’s often best to call a pro to ensure the job is done correctly and safely. DIY fixes can lead to further damage and health risks.
Q: How long does floor water damage restoration take?
A: The length of time it takes to restore your property dep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Typically, it takes 3-5 days to complete the process.
